Key differences between Shopify and Shopify Plus
The difference between Shopify and Shopify Plus goes beyond just the price tag. Shopify Plus brings several unique advantages:
- Advanced customization: Plus users can access checkout.liquid files to create custom checkout experiences and employ Shopify Scripts for promotional rules, shipping logic, and payment customizations.
- Scalability: The platform processes up to 8,000 checkouts per minute and supports 4 million hits per second with 99.99% uptime.
- Dedicated support: Plus merchants get a Merchant Success Manager who provides strategic guidance beyond technical support.
- Multi-store capabilities: Standard Shopify limits one store per plan, while Shopify Plus gives you up to ten clone stores under one account.
Many Shopify development agencies suggest basing the Shopify plus vs Shopify decision on automation needs. Plus exclusively offers Shopify Flow for business process automation and Launchpad to schedule admin tasks.
Shopify Plus vs Shopify Advanced vs Shopify Grow
The Shopify plus vs Shopify Advanced comparison shows that Shopify Advanced ($399/month) bridges the gap between standard plans and Shopify Plus. Advanced reporting, third-party calculated shipping rates, and API access for custom integrations come with this plan.
Shopify Grow sits between Advanced and Plus. This plan helps growing businesses that aren't ready to make the full Shopify Grow Plan move to Plus. Businesses looking at moving from Shopify to Shopify plus can work with a Shopify Plus team to see if Advanced or Grow better fits their current needs.
The pricing structure shows big differences. Shopify Plus starts at $2,300/month on a 3-year term or $2,500/month on a 1-year term. Advanced costs $399/month ($299/month with annual payment). Monthly revenue over $800,000 changes Plus pricing to 0.25% of monthly revenue.
Pricing and cost comparison: Shopify vs Shopify Plus
Your decision to upgrade to Shopify Plus largely depends on the financial investment required. A clear understanding of costs beyond monthly fees will help you determine if these advanced features make sense for your business.

Monthly fees and transaction costs
Shopify and Shopify Plus prices are nowhere near each other. Standard Shopify plans cost between $29/month for Basic and $299/month for Advanced. Shopify Plus costs $2,300/month with a 3-year commitment or $2,500/month for a 1-year term. Merchants who make over $800,000 monthly see their pricing change to 0.25% of monthly revenue.
The Shopify plus vs Shopify comparison reveals a key advantage in transaction fees. Plus merchants pay just 0.15% per transaction when using third-party payment processors. This rate beats standard Shopify plans that charge between 0.5% and 2%. Using Shopify Payments means you won't pay any transaction fees on Plus.
US-based merchants using Shopify Payments on Plus pay these credit card processing rates:
- 2.15% + $0.30 for Visa/Mastercard transactions
- 3.15% + $0.30 for American Express and international cards
Hidden costs and long-term ROI
The difference between Shopify and Shopify Plus involves more than just the monthly subscription. You'll need to factor in other costs:
Apps are a big expense - Plus merchants typically spend $500-$2,000+ monthly on essential third-party tools. Customization can cost anywhere from $5,000 for simple changes to $50,000+ for advanced features like headless commerce setups.
The higher upfront costs of Shopify Plus come with strategic benefits. An independent consulting firm found that Shopify Plus costs 33% less to own than competing platforms. Platform costs are 23% lower and operational costs see a 19% reduction.
When Shopify Plus becomes cost-effective
Revenue milestones help determine the right time to upgrade to Shopify Plus. Brands usually find value at around $80,000 in monthly online sales. Businesses making over $1 million yearly often see enough value from the platform's extra features to justify the cost.
High-volume merchants can offset the monthly fee through reduced transaction costs. As a Shopify development agency, we've seen businesses making over $5 million yearly without Plus actually paying more than they should due to higher transaction fees.

You need custom checkout experiences
The power to customize your checkout process is one of the best reasons to think about the Shopify to Shopify plus transition. Plus merchants can access Checkout Extensibility and create individual-specific checkout experiences without coding. You can customize everything from Shop Pay integration to shipping and payment pages.
Growing brands gain several advantages from checkout customization:
- Add customer-specific messages and incentives
- Set up advanced upselling at checkout
- Design unique checkout flows for different customers
The difference between Shopify and Shopify Plus shows up clearly with Shopify Functions. You can extend or replace Shopify's backend logic with custom code to create unique shopping experiences.
You operate in multiple international markets
The Shopify plus vs Shopify comparison favors Plus for brands expanding worldwide. The platform makes cross-border selling easier with powerful tools that adapt shopping experiences to each market.
Shopify Plus merchants can:
- Convert prices to over 130 local currencies automatically
- Give customers region-specific payment options
- Build language-specific content and storefronts
- Choose which products appear in each region
Plus lets you manage multiple regions from one admin interface. This removes much of the complexity that comes with international growth.
You require advanced automation and workflows
Manual processes don't work well as your business grows. Shopify Flow—available only to Plus merchants — helps optimize your operations with visual automation tools.
This automation tool uses trigger-condition-action workflows to handle tasks like:
- Tag high-value customers
- Send alerts when inventory runs low
- Sort orders by country or other factors
- Create personalized experiences based on customer actions
These automation features make a big impact in the Shopify vs Shopify plus decision for businesses with high transaction volumes.
You manage B2B or wholesale operations
The Shopify plus vs Shopify advanced difference matters most for businesses that handle wholesale. Shopify Plus has a complete B2B feature set built right into the admin.
Shopify Plus lets you:
- Run wholesale and consumer businesses on one platform
- Set up company profiles with multiple buyers and locations
- Create customer-specific pricing and payment terms
- Design custom B2B storefronts with unique catalogs
These B2B features make Shopify and Shopify plus perfect for businesses that mix wholesale and consumer sales.
You need unlimited staff and permissions
Staff account limits in standard Shopify can hold back growing teams. The difference between Shopify and Shopify Plus includes unlimited staff accounts with detailed permissions.
Shopify Plus gives you better control:
- Create custom roles with specific permissions
- Link roles directly from identity providers
- Copy existing roles as templates
These permission features help you delegate work while you retain control—perfect for larger teams that need specialized management.

You don't need advanced customization or automation
Take time to check what you want to customize before starting the Shopify to Shopify plus experience. Shopify Standard gives you access to over 100 mobile-friendly themes and 12 free options. The Standard version limits you to 3 options and 100 variants per product. Most small businesses find these limits work fine at first.
Your team is small and manageable
The difference between Shopify and Shopify Plus matters less with a small team. Shopify's Standard plan gives you five staff accounts. This works well for smaller operations. Small business owners love the easy-to-use interface that doesn't ask for special tech knowledge.

Evaluate technical readiness and team capacity
The complexity of your current system matters when comparing Shopify plus vs Shopify options. Check how your enterprise systems (ERP, CRM, PIM, WMS) will integrate and their API compatibility. Your team should be ready for a 3-to-6-month implementation timeline. You might need dedicated Shopify Plus developers in-house or external development expertise.
